List hygiene checklist: 8 common dirty data types

  • Inconsistent formatting (missing country code, extra symbols)
  • Duplicates (same number repeated, identity not resolved)
  • Stale data (collected long ago, churned users)
  • Low-quality provenance (unknown / risky sources)
  • Bot-like patterns (sequential blocks, generated numbers)
  • Missing tags (country, source, timestamp)
  • High failure clusters (needs root-cause analysis)
  • No opt-out/suppression list (compliance & UX risk)
